| Keep using Rangepoint RTX and avoid WAAS. The first two letters in WAAS stand for Wide Area, which is the zone it will periodically drift over.
Aside from that a 750 EZ-Steer system running under 10mph will hold the line to within 2-3", sometimes better if you finetine and nitpick at your settings. As far as the section and rate control for your sprayer I strongly encourage those systems, but not at the same time.
DO NOT buy guidance, steering, section & rate control at once if you aren't comfortable with the guidance and steering. It's a whole lot to take on at once and is often overwhelming. Once you're familiar with the 750 and EZ-steer and you have your head wrapped around operating that, then by all means add section and rate control. The chemical savings along make for a fast return on investment. | |
